Anthracite is a good quality type of coal having a high calorific value mainly used in industry and for domestic heating.
It is brittle, glossy black, burns with a short flame due to a low content of volatile matters and has a high percentage of carbon.
Typical Specifications as Received Basis | ||
Moisture | % | 5 – 10 |
Ash Content | % | 5 – 20 |
Volatile Matters | % | 2 – 4 |
Sulphur Content | % | 0,8 – 1 |
Fixed Carbon | % | 73 – 90 |
NCV | Kcal/Kg | 7200 |
Size | mm | 0 – 6 6 – 13 13 -25 25 – 80 |
